Supercharger Question!
I was at a Swap Meet last weekend at Englishtown Raceway and I bought a Procharger P600b for 425 bucks. It has the 11lb pulley now and also came with a 9lb pulley, however beside the mounting bracket and belt I don't have the rest of the kit. I don't really know much about superchargers so I was wondering if I can get a list of the what else I need, and a website(s) where I can find these required parts. Thanks fellas

You need the crank pulley, wastegate, and then an intercooler kit for all your tubing. You have the 'heart' of the system, but it's not a great one. The rest is your normal upgrades: fuel, maf, injectors, etc., and then dyno tune. My buddy has the same one, and from his experience, I woud say sell the kit. His can't keep up with his 342 with AFR heads. Boost is gone by 5k with the smallest pulley for it.
